## Service Accounts — ScanBridge

ScanBridge talks to the internal catalog lookup service via the svc-scanbridge account. Scope is read-only: barcode-to-SKU resolution, nothing else. Rotation handled quarterly by the platform team. Do not reuse this account for the label printer integration. For review purposes, the current credential issued to svc-scanbridge is the following.

service key, tafog-fajop: kto11_qcz7hs8cjIG

## Break-glass: baseline file for LintWarden

So you need to touch `baseline.lock`, the static-analysis baseline for the Quarrel monorepo. Normally only the Tooling rotation at Fennick Labs can regenerate it, because a bad baseline silently suppresses real findings. If CI is fully blocked and no Tooling member is reachable, break-glass is allowed: check out the `baseline-admin` role from the vault console and document why in the PR description. The vault will challenge you before granting the role; answer with the recovery passphrase below.

strongbox words: druath-quenael

**Alert: CSVWIZ-PARSE-FAIL-SPIKE**

Triggers when Fieldgate's CSV import wizard rejects more than 10% of rows in a rolling hour. Usually caused by a delimiter-detection regression or a malformed vendor feed. Check the most recent parser merge before blaming upstream data. Attach sample rejected rows to the ticket. Route parser questions to the import maintainer.

billing contact of fajog-fafop = fraox.istdor@nelvrosys.corp

**AddrSnap Widget — Maintainer Notes**

AddrSnap powers address autocomplete on Brivano checkout. Suggestions come from the Lumera geocoder; cache TTL is 10 minutes. Do not bump the debounce below 150ms — it hammers quota. Config lives in the widget manifest, keys in Vaultine. To unlock the Vaultine admin scope during rotation, use the recovery passphrase below.

strongbox words: oliael-gilax-lamael